What did your doctor say upon removal? You may or may not get a period right away after stopping Nexplanon. But it is possible to get pregnant soon after. So, if you don't wish to become pregnant, it's best to use another method of birth control right away. Home pregnancy tests are accurate 14-21 days after sex. If you think you tested too soon, you can test again to be sure. A blood test, which is more sensitive in detecting early pregnancy, can also be taken.
